Adjusting the Presidential

Count the links first

Take links out in pairs, one from each side of the clasp.

  1. Work out how many links to remove. Each link is roughly 5 mm. Take the same number from both sides of the clasp so it stays centred on your wrist.
  2. Find the holes, not the seams. Turn the strap on its edge. Each side link shows two small holes, set in from its ends — that is where the pins sit.
  3. Press the pin straight in. Put the supplied tool into the hole and push square to the strap. One pin runs the full width, so the hole on the opposite edge is the same pin.
  4. Ease the two halves apart. Keep the pressure on and separate them sideways rather than pulling lengthways.
  5. Release the second pin. Each link is held at both ends, so repeat at the next hole along to free it completely.
  6. Close the strap up. Line the ends up, press the pin, push together until it seats, then tug firmly from both ends before wearing.

Work over a cloth so a loose pin cannot roll away, and keep the removed links with the tool. If a pin will not move under steady pressure, stop — a jeweller will do it on a bench block without marking the titanium.
